[Podcast] Thriving Empire: Why the Keyes Company Thrives Through Change with Mike and Christina Pappas

November 14 2023

leadingre podcast keyes mike and christina pappasIn this episode of Million Dollar Question, host Jess Edgerton has the pleasure of talking with two executives from the Keyes Company, a family led, South Florida-based real estate company. Mike and his daughter, Christina Pappas, are a lesson in action on how intergenerational governance and family owned companies can get it right.

With annual sales and services north of $8.3 billion, making them one of the largest independent brokerage firms in the U.S., The Keyes Company's resume speaks for itself. Tune in to hear the charismatic spirit, tried and true philosophy and disciplined approach that has allowed The Keyes and the Pappas family to consistently magnetize and retain the best talent in their region.

In this episode of Million Dollar Question:

  • The Keyes Company's approach to attracting top tier agents
  • Assisting agents amidst the down market
  • The essence of family style business leadership
  • Making an important distinction between balancing and balance
  • What raising a toddler has taught Christina about herself in the workplace
  • Why you should surround yourself with people who have different skill sets
